Feature Overview

The TopTen MT35 is a multi-band 2G/3G GPS tracker designed for vehicle use and built to work with fleet and tracking platforms such as Plaspy. It offers live location reporting, a substantial onboard data logger for route history, several vehicle alarm conditions, and optional voice or SOS capabilities depending on the installed options.

  • Multi-network cellular support across common 3G and 2G bands for broad regional compatibility
  • Real-time location reporting via SMS, web interface, or a dedicated mobile app
  • Built-in data logger that stores up to 5520 waypoints for playback and historical review
  • Multiple alarm types including over-speed, movement, engine-on, vibration, and power failure
  • Compact waterproof housing suitable for cars, motorcycles, and larger vehicles

Core Features of TopTen - MT35

  • 3G WCDMA and 2G network compatibility with wide band support for regional coverage
  • Live location queries and automatic reporting available by SMS, web, or mobile app
  • Onboard data logger capable of storing up to 5520 waypoints for route history
  • Odometer function to help track distance and vehicle usage over time
  • Over-speed alarm and movement alarm to detect and report unusual driving or motion
  • Engine on alarm, vibration alarm, and power failure alarm for vehicle state monitoring
  • Optional SOS alarm and voice monitoring for enhanced safety and verification
  • Optional RFID and wireless immobilizer support for access control and immobilization workflows

Feature Availability Notes

  • Some features such as SOS, voice monitoring, RFID, and wireless immobilizer are optional and depend on the specific hardware variant or factory options
  • Firmware version and hardware revision can affect which alarms and functions are available or how they behave
  • Installation type and wiring (for example, power and engine signal connections) influence engine on and power failure alarms
  • Regional cellular band availability may affect network compatibility; confirm local 2G/3G support with your carrier and device variant
  • Always check the device's shipped documentation and the manufacturer website for the latest feature lists and configuration notes
